For the most part, with AT&T, for access to the messages themselves you will need to possess the actual phone. If he wants copies, when he has a hold of the phone and is snooping, he should forward them to his own phone.

Otherwise, you can get a record of all texts sent and received by phone number from the account page online. Just seeing a large number of texts may help.

In my case, I used the "Phonebook" feature to put names to the numbers.
